0.前言
docker是什么?
Docker 是世界領先的軟件容器平臺。
開發人員利用 Docker 可以消除協作編碼時“在我的機器上可正常工作”的問題。
運維人員利用 Docker 可以在隔離容器中并行運行和管理應用,獲得更好的計算密度。
企業利用 Docker 可以構建敏捷的軟件交付管道,以更快的速度、更高的安全性和可靠的信譽為 Linux 和 Windows Server 應用發布新功能。
本文講的是centos7.7 (安裝寶塔面板)安裝docker。
1.安裝

在軟件商搜索“docker”,然后點擊右側安裝即可。安裝完畢在主頁顯示,然后在命令行輸入“docker -v”有版本信息表示安裝成功。


3.配置源
docker是國外的產物,由于墻的原因,我們訪問和下載鏡像的時候比較慢,所以需要配置國內的鏡像源。
一共有兩種方式,第一種是設置json文件,另一種是在寶塔里設置,先說第一種。
我們打開 /etc/docker/deamon.json 如果沒有docker文件夾,就自己新建一個。如果沒有json文件,就自己新建一個。

將下面其中一個復制到json文件中
(1)docker中國官方加速
{
"registry-mirrors": ["https://registry.docker-cn.com"]
}
(2)網易163加速
{
"registry-mirrors": ["http://hub-mirror.c.163.com"]
}
(3)中科大加速
{
"registry-mirrors": ["https://docker.mirrors.ustc.edu.cn"]
}
當然,這些都沒有在阿里云自己注冊一個加速地址好,因為你可能大概率要用到阿里云的鏡像倉庫做存儲,所以還是注冊一個加速地址吧。
https://www.aliyun.com/
登錄阿里云,選擇控制臺,然后搜索“容器鏡像服務”

點擊“鏡像加速器”,然后右側就是你的加速器地址,這個是你的專屬地址,可以把他復制到deamon.json文件中了。

然后輸入指令重啟docker即可。
sudo systemctl daemon-reload
sudo systemctl restart docker
第二種,直接在寶塔面板里面設置加速地址就OK了,當然也要reload和重啟。

源配置錯了或者沒有成功,速度差別很大的,我第一種方法沒有成功,第二種方法成功了,速度很快。
返回目錄:其他